Vitalik Buterin unveils Ethereum roadmap to counter quantum computing threat - CoinDesk

In a recent development, Vitalik Buterin, the co-founder of Ethereum, has unveiled a comprehensive roadmap aimed at safeguarding the blockchain network from potential threats posed by quantum computing. As advancements in quantum technology continue to accelerate, concerns have been raised about its ability to compromise traditional cryptographic methods, which are foundational to many blockchain systems, including Ethereum.

Buterin's roadmap outlines several key strategies intended to enhance the network's resilience against quantum attacks. One of the central elements of this plan is the transition towards quantum-resistant cryptographic algorithms. These new methods will be designed to withstand the computational power of quantum computers, which, if realized at scale, could easily break the encryption that secures transactions and user data on the blockchain.

In addition to adopting new cryptographic standards, Buterin emphasized the importance of community engagement and collaboration with researchers in the field of cryptography. By fostering a collective effort, he believes the Ethereum community can more effectively identify vulnerabilities and implement necessary updates to the network's infrastructure.

The proposed roadmap also highlights the need for proactive measures, rather than reactive responses, to the quantum computing threat. Buterin pointed out that waiting until quantum technology becomes a reality may be too late for adequate defenses to be established. As such, the Ethereum team is prioritizing research and development to ensure the network remains secure in the face of evolving technological challenges.

Furthermore, Buterin's initiative is part of a broader conversation within the cryptocurrency sector regarding the implications of quantum computing. Other blockchain projects are also beginning to explore similar pathways, underscoring the urgency of this issue as the industry seeks to maintain trust and security for its users.

Overall, Buterin’s roadmap not only aims to fortify Ethereum against quantum threats but also sets a precedent for other blockchain networks to follow suit, emphasizing the need for vigilance and innovation in the rapidly changing tech landscape.
